Inkcazo

Iimpawu eziphambili zeUmgubo we-nano-nickel, umgubo we-nickel ocoliweyo kakhulu olungiselelwe ngendlela ekhethekileyo yenkqubo, edibanisa umgubo we-nickel we-electrolytic, kwaye ukubuyisela iingenelo zomgubo we-nickel kunye nomgubo we-nickel o-atomized kwisinye, umxholo we-nickel ococekileyo ophezulu ongaphantsi kwe-99.5%, i-carbon, i-phosphorus, umxholo ophantsi wesalfure, ioksijini kunye nezinye izinto, ubungakanani be-particle obulawulwayo, ukusebenza koxinzelelo lwe-powder olukhululekileyo kunolawulo, ukuhamba kakuhle.

Izicelo

1. Ulwelo lwemagnethi olusebenzisa i-nanoscale iron, i-cobalt nano, i-nano nickel nano-alloy powder eveliswa yi-magnetic fluid performance egqwesileyo, lungasetyenziswa kakhulu ukutywina uthuli, izixhobo zonyango, ulawulo lwesandi, kunye nomboniso wokukhanya; 
2. Iikhatalyst ezisebenzayo: umgubo we-nickel othambileyo kakhulu ngenxa yendawo enkulu yomphezulu kunye nomsebenzi ophezulu we-nickel powder ene-nanosized unefuthe elinamandla le-catalytic, ungasetyenziswa kwi-hydrogenation ye-organic, igesi yokukhupha umoya kwiimoto;
3. i-accelerant esebenzayo: umgubo we-nano-nickel ongezelelweyo kwi-propellant ye-fuel eqinileyo yerokethi unokuphucula kakhulu isantya sokutsha kwamafutha, ubushushu bokutsha, ukuphucula uzinzo lokutsha:
4. intlama eqhubayo: intlama ye-elektroniki isetyenziswa kakhulu kushishino lwe-microelectronics kwiintambo, ukupakisha, uqhagamshelo ludlala indima ebalulekileyo ekuncitshisweni kwezixhobo ze-microelectronic. Ngokusebenza okuphezulu kwe-nickel, ubhedu, i-aluminium, i-nano powder yesilivere eyenziwe nge-slurry ye-elektroniki, umgca uncitshiswe ngakumbi;
5. izixhobo ze-electrode ezisebenza kakuhle: umgubo we-nano-nickel, kunye netekhnoloji encedisayo nefanelekileyo, zinokwenza i-electrodes enkulu yomphezulu inokuphucula kakhulu ukusebenza kakuhle kokukhupha;
6. Izongezo zokusila ezisebenzayo: umgubo we-nano ngenxa yendawo yomphezulu kunye nomlinganiselo we-atomic yomphezulu, kwaye ngenxa yoko zinomoya ophezulu wokusila kumaqondo obushushu aphantsi, kukho izongezo zokusila ezisebenzayo ezinokunciphisa kakhulu ubushushu bokusila kweemveliso ze-powder metallurgy kunye neemveliso ze-ceramic ezishushu kakhulu;
7, umphezulu wesinyithi kunye nokulungiswa kwe-conductive coating engeyiyo yesinyithi: i-nano aluminium, i-nano copper, umphezulu osebenza nge-nano nickel, phantsi kweemeko ze-anaerobic kubushushu obungaphantsi kweqondo lokunyibilika komgubo we-coating. Le ndlela ingasetyenziswa kwimveliso yezixhobo ze-microelectronic.
